Stacey Renee Slaugenhaupt, age 47 of Farrell, PA formerly of Reading, PA passed away with her family by her side on Wednesday, September 13, 2017. Born on October 16, 1969 in Pittsburgh, PA she is the daughter of the late Gladys and Robert Slaugenhaupt. Dear sister of Scott (Gabrielle) Slaugenhaupt.

Stacey was an avid animal lover and enjoyed movies and taking care of others. She will be dearly missed by all who knew and loved her.

At the family’s request, all services are private. Arrangements have been entrusted to Cremation and Funeral Care, 3287 Washington Road, McMurray, PA 15317, (724) 260-5546.
